Social gaming was a big part of Facebook's success, so in a continued effort to get more people using Google+, the search giant has created a promo video for an upcoming game that turns their maps into a playable labyrinth.
I actually adore these types of maze games, and they're particularly fun on motion sensitive devices like the iPhone. But they usually have you directing a small ball towards an ultimate goal. The only objective I can see here is fulfilling Google's desire to boost Google+'s user-base. So in the end the only real winner is Google itself as it attempts to play catchup to Facebook.
